网站速度变慢,往往不是单一环节的问题,而是技术债务长期累积的结果。技术债务如同代码中的隐形债务,每一份未优化的逻辑、每一个临时补丁,都在悄无声息地增加系统的负担。根据行业调研,超过60%的网站性能问题源于早期开发阶段的快速迭代与妥协。当业务增长时,这些债务集中爆发,导致页面加载时间延长、服务器响应迟缓,用户流失率随之攀升。这种问题在电商和内容平台尤为突出,因为每秒的延迟都可能直接转化为订单损失或用户跳出。

架构失衡是另一个常被忽视的深度原因。许多网站在初期设计时未考虑可扩展性,随着访问量增加,单体架构的瓶颈暴露无遗。数据库查询效率低下、缓存机制缺失、前端资源未按需加载,这些结构性问题相互交织,形成性能的“死结”。以某中型社交平台为例,其日活用户从10万增至50万后,数据库连接池频繁超载,导致页面响应时间从2秒激增至8秒以上。这种失衡不仅影响用户体验,还增加了运维成本,迫使团队在高压下进行紧急重构。

从技术债务的角度看,优化并非简单的代码清理,而是一次系统性的“债务偿还”。许多企业习惯于用临时方案掩盖问题,比如通过增加服务器硬件资源来缓解压力,但这只是治标不治本。权威技术报告指出,优化前后的性能差异往往取决于是否解决了核心架构缺陷。例如,引入异步处理机制和微服务拆分,能将系统响应时间降低30%以上。但这类改造需要前期投入,许多团队因畏惧风险而选择推迟,最终陷入性能恶化的恶性循环。

网站加载慢的“隐形杀手”:技术债与架构失衡

前端资源管理同样是深度优化的关键。现代网站依赖大量JavaScript、CSS和图像文件,如果未进行有效的压缩和懒加载,首屏渲染时间会明显延长。数据显示,首屏加载时间超过3秒的网站,用户流失率高达53%。然而,许多开发者仅关注后端性能,忽略了前端与后端的协同优化。这种断层导致“木桶效应”,短板拖累整体表现。解决之道在于建立全链路监控,从用户浏览器到服务器日志,稳定定位每个环节的耗时点。

综合来看,网站性能优化是一场涉及技术、架构与资源的系统工程。它要求开发者超越表面症状,深入剖析技术债务与架构失衡的根源。企业若想实现可持续的性能提升,必须从项目初期就注重可维护性设计,并在迭代中持续偿还技术债务。只有这样,才能在业务扩张时保持系统韧性,为用户提供流畅体验,同时控制长期维护成本。